PROCEDURE

实验过程

Aqueous 3.0 M HCl (12 mL) was added to a solution of the product obtained in Step 1 above (5.00 g, 15.9 mmol) in methanol (200 mL). The reaction mixture was stirred at 50° C. for 5 h and concentrated in vacuo. The residue was dissolved in water (50 mL) and basified with K3PO4. The aqueous phase was extracted with ethyl acetate (5×40 mL), dried (MgSO4), and concentrated in vacuo. This gave 3.08 g (91%) of the title compound as a colorless oil which slowly decomposed upon standing. HRMS m/z calcd for C9H12ClN3O (M)+ 213.0669, found 213.0663.
